Welcome Home Poem by Ronald Speight

Welcome home, are the words I use to greet a hero
He says thank you but for me this is no home
Only a place of residence he says young and dumb
He fell for a glorified lie leave a boy then
Return a hero were his thoughts

But only left with scars not physical and dirty looks
From the misunderstood I tell him only the ignorant
Place blame

For you are a solider a hero to me and you only did as told
Understanding my plea he still doesn’t call this home
He wanders as a body with a soul and a sprit long gone
Because those he fought for can’t welcome him home
